Здесь рассматривается, как настроить на OpenWrt клиент WireGuard.
- Всё проделывается на OpenWrt 22.03.5. На других версиях настройка не отличается
- Предполагается, что уже есть работающий клиентский конфиг
- Туннель можно настроить через консоль и через LuCi
Установка пакета
opkg update && opkg install wireguard-tools
Настройка состоит из конфигурации в network (Interface + Peer), создания зоны для WG и разрешения на передачу трафика из зоны lan в зону wg.
Через SSH можно настроить двумя способами:
- Править файлы конфигурации
- Использовать UCI